$61M Seizure: US Targets Iranian Oil Proceeds Laundered Through Binance
The US Justice Department is seeking to seize $61 million in Iranian oil proceeds allegedly laundered through the cryptocurrency exchange Binance.
According to a civil forfeiture claim filed by federal prosecutors in Manhattan, Iran used cryptocurrency to launder more than $1.5 billion in illicit oil money.
Prosecutors allege that two Chinese entities, Blessed Trust Limited and Hexa Whale Trading Limited, used trading accounts on Binance as part of a scheme to funnel the oil proceeds to Iran, its agents, and proxies.
The funds were allegedly used to finance military and terrorist activities. The US Justice Department is seeking forfeiture of the $61 million in seized assets.
